Skyquake87 wrote:Oh, Shockwave... I am a bit disappointed by him. He's nearly there...but couldn't they have left him has a ray gun?
Not really. He's part of the video game line, so Hasbro pretty much had to stick to that design. And G1 Shockwave would look really funny alongside the spiky, alien-looking WfC Decepticons.
zigzagger wrote:It's possible if Hasbro pulls something like Reveal the Shield again, which was basically an extension of Generations. That came to about, what, 30 to 35 figures between Fall 2010 and Spring 2011?
Counting Deluxes only, it's closer to half of that. From the first wave until they went on hiatus after Warpath there were eighteen Generations deluxes, and then six more that were released in RtS. So twenty-four all together.

It's only once you count the Legends, Scouts (well, Scout...Windcharger's the only one who got released), Voyagers and the Rodimus/Cyclonus two-pack you're getting a lot closer to forty, which is why I figure they'll have to expand to the other size classes again to make up those numbers.
Blackjack wrote:Mmm, they haven't repainted some of the molds from the first Generations and Gold package (insert subline here) like Scourge or Kup, so out of the forty toys there's bound to be quite a bit of repaints.
Oh, for sure. There's no way they're going to make anywhere close to forty new molds. There are at least half a dozen molds from the last set that haven't been reused yet (Scourge, Kup, Laser Prime, Perceptor, Lugnut, Warpath, Jazz and Windcharger...am I forgetting anyone else?), on top of Rumble and Frenzy who'll probably see a release at some point. And of course most of the new molds will get redecos themselves. At a guess I'd say we'll probably see at least ten to fifteen more new molds over the course of the line.
